Ombudsman:

The Texas Board of Pardons and Paroles Ombudsman shall receive, review and respond to complaints from the public concerning Board policies, procedures, rules and other matters within the jurisdiction of the board. The Ombudsman shall not respond to complaints about an individual parole determination or clemency determination.

Open Records:

The Public Information Act, Texas Government Code, Chapter 552, provides public access to government records. Although government information is presumed to be available to the public, certain exceptions may apply to the disclosure of the information.
